						<section><p>No person, partnership, association or corporation operating any religious or private school shall hire, employ or enter into any agreement with any person for the purpose of transporting pupils by motor vehicle unless such person shall present the documents and meet the qualifications required of operators of public school buses by subsection A of &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Requirements for persons employed to drive school buses" href="/22.1-178/">22.1-178</a>. The State <span class="dictionary">Department</span> of Education shall furnish the forms prescribed for the purposes of &#xA7;&#xA0;<a class="law" title="Requirements for persons employed to drive school buses" href="/22.1-178/">22.1-178</a> to any person, partnership, association or corporation who shall request such forms for the purpose of compliance with this section.</p></section></text><history>Code 1950, &#xA7; 22-276.2; 1968, c. 432; 1980, c. 559; 2005, c. 928.</history><metadata></metadata></law>
